Yaw Proposes Overhaul of EDGE to Promote Reliable Energy Investment
December 8, 2025

Yaw Proposes Overhaul of EDGE to Promote Reliable Energy Investment

Sen. Gene Yaw (R-23), chair of the Senate Environmental Resources and Energy Committee, recently introduced legislation to restructure the Pennsylvania Economic Development for a Growing Economy (EDGE) tax credit program to prioritize and incentivize investment in baseload power generation.  [Read More]

Yaw: Interstate 180 Corridor Designated as Kenneth C. Larson Jr. Memorial Highway
October 23, 2025

Yaw: Interstate 180 Corridor Designated as Kenneth C. Larson Jr. Memorial Highway

A sign unveiling ceremony held recently in Williamsport officially designated a portion of Interstate 180 in Lycoming County as the Kenneth C. Larson, Jr. Memorial Highway, according to Sen. Gene Yaw (R-23). Yaw sponsored legislation to rename the highway in honor of the late veteran and engineer’s decades of service to Pennsylvania’s regional development and transportation infrastructure.  [Read More]
